本人的 python numpy ...安裝應該是沒有問題的 但是執行《機器學習系統設計》源** 卻出了問題
原始碼如下 :
from sklearn.datasets import load_iris
import numpy as np
data = load_iris()
features = data['data']
labels = data['target_names'][data['target']]
plength = features[:,2]
is_setosa = (labels == 'setosa')
print('maximum of setosa: .'.format(plength[is_setosa].max()))
print('minimum of others: .'.format(plength[~is_setosa].min()))
這是書上的例子 卻報錯:
restart: c:\users\administrator\desktop\1400os_code\1400os_02_codes\code\1.2\******_threshold.py
traceback (most recent call last):
file "c:\users\administrator\desktop\1400os_code\1400os_02_codes\code\1.2\******_threshold.py", line 2, in
from sklearn.datasets import load_iris
file "d:\pythonide\lib\site-packages\sklearn\__init__.py", line 134, in
from .base import clone
file "d:\pythonide\lib\site-packages\sklearn\base.py", line 11, in
from scipy import sparse
file "d:\pythonide\lib\site-packages\scipy\sparse\__init__.py", line 229, in
from .csr import *
file "d:\pythonide\lib\site-packages\scipy\sparse\csr.py", line 15, in
from ._sparsetools import csr_tocsc, csr_tobsr, csr_count_blocks, \
importerror: dll load failed: 找不到指定的模組。
很奇怪 。後來 我加了一句話 import matplotlib.pyplot as plt 而且只能加在最前面 像這樣
import matplotlib.pyplot as plt
from sklearn.datasets import load_iris
import numpy as np
就不報錯了 。
不知道這是什麼問題 。希望高人指點。
未解之謎與已解之謎
使用連線符 輸出雙引號public class test 輸出單引號 直接寫當引號system.out.println class aritest num1和num2資料型別為int,所以經過除運算之後 的結果自動轉化為int 2 再 num2,所以輸出結果為10.同理double result3 ...
CSS未解之謎
今天再幫同事除錯乙個樣式的問題時,我發現了乙個很神奇的現象,而其中的原由我個人卻不得而知,現記錄如下,待日後破解。123 奇怪的樣式表現如下 可以看到inner的margin bottom只有一半,另一半神奇的消失了,改變margin left的值,會發現margin bottom一起變化,當mar...
C 中未解之謎
下面的題目是剛剛在群裡看到的,可能了解的深入了就知道原因了,暫時不明白,還請大家不吝賜教。int b 4 cout而自己過載 操作符可以正確輸出 class int public friend ostream operator out 根據同學的討論和自己的猜想,應該是對有自增自減運算的表示式,先從...